A Top-Notch BBQ Caterer for Large Events I have had the pleasure of experiencing the catering services of Dang Good Smokehouse & BBQ on multiple occasions. They have provided BBQ for a large events of 250+ guests. From start to finish, it was clear that this team knows how to deliver excellence on every level.

Service: The service was impeccable. The team arrived ahead of schedule, setting up with efficiency and minimal disruption. Throughout the event, they were attentive without being intrusive, ensuring that everyone had exactly what they needed. The staff’s professionalism was evident, and their friendly demeanor created a warm, welcoming atmosphere for all the guests.

Food: The BBQ—simply outstanding. The BBQ was smoky, tender, and full of flavor, with a perfect balance of spice and sweetness in every bite. The meats were cooked to perfection—brisket that melted in your mouth, the smoked turkey and ham was a crowd favorite at Thanksgiving time. But it wasn’t just the meats that impressed; the sides were equally exceptional. The mac and cheese was creamy, the cowboy beans were tasty, and the deserts were delicious. Even in large quantities, every dish was crafted with care, and it was clear that quality ingredients were at the forefront.

Menu: The menu was versatile, offering something for everyone. From classic BBQ favorites to more unique options, there was a great selection that allowed guests to customize their plates to their liking. Special dietary preferences were also thoughtfully considered, with options available for those who required vegetarian or gluten-free choices. The caterer’s attention to detail in this regard did not go unnoticed and was much appreciated by guests with specific needs. Overall, Dang Good Smokehouse and BBQ made the event a standout success. The combination of superb food, excellent service, and a well-curated menu made it an unforgettable experience for all involved. If you’re planning a large event and want to impress your guests with amazing BBQ, I highly recommend them. They truly know how to cater to a crowd with style and flavor!

We arrived having never eaten at this establishment. It was a great atmosphere.

We were seated and immediately asked if we knew what we wanted to eat and proceeded to ask for a few minutes to look at the menu. Immediately after, a different waitress came to ask us if we knew what we wanted. I again, asked for a couple minutes to review the menu. The first waitress came back and took our order shortly after.

After waiting for just over 30 minutes, the first waitress stopped at our table and told us that we were supposed to pay up front. I was confused and asked if we were supposed to pay before we ate. She was alarmed that we had not received our food and quickly went to talk to someone in the kitchen.

As she was discussing with the kitchen, the second, different waitress came and said the same thing, that we could pay up front. I told her the same thing that we had not received our food yet. She went to talk to the kitchen as well. It was obvious that we had been forgotten for the last half hour.

About 20 minutes later, we received our first item from the menu. We were pretty hungry at this point and ate most of this plate without waiting for our whole meal. We pretty much finished this plate before the next plate had even arrived. When it finally did, the meal was different temperatures, a cold, hard roll, somewhat warm pork, and warm brisket. After picking through this, the Mac and cheese came very last.

3/17/23 We had the fried cat fish, T bone steak, pork ribs, baked potatoes and jalapeño beans. Everything was really good, even the baked beans! Everything tasted like it was truly homemade! The flavor of the meat is smoked and seasoned Southwest style, steak was cooked true to order not over cooked like most places do. The catfish was breaded perfectly, the fish was so light & buttery, very good, quality meal all around. Unassuming exterior, humble diner/local restaurant interior, filled with locals. I would not recommend this place if you are a vegetarian, vegan or looking for a fresh mixed greens spinach salad wrap. This is a “sticks to your ribs” kind of place. Portions are large so bring your appetite!

I really enjoyed having a nice lunch at this rustic family owed country BBQ restaurant. According to locals they are know for their fried catfish, brisket, and ribs. I can confirm that the fried catfish comes in large portions and is perfectly crispy on the outside and delicate and flaky on the inside, I would definitely order it again. The brisket is also delicious with a sweet and tangy homemade sauce and the mac and cheese is homemade. The staff is very friendly and welcomed me to sit at wherever table or booth I liked. I will definitely be sure to stop by here again even if I’m just passing though.
